Beagle North Halloween Short Story Competition (Payment: £40 + Publications)

Beagle North is currently accepting submissions for their Halloween Anthology set to release in October 2023

Beagle North Halloween Short Story Competition is for writers who are interested in telling their spookiest horror short stories! Anything goes: from your classic ghosts, vampires and werewolves to something a little stranger.

They are looking for short stories of no longer than 2,500 words that include horror elements. This means the overall genre can be non-horror, but there must be something in there that is spooky and gives us a scare. It could be a monster story, a killer on the loose, someone/something unnatural, or somewhere haunted. It’s up to you! If it keeps us up at night, it counts.

Submissions Guidelines for Beagle North Halloween Short Story Competition

  • Your story must be no longer than 2,500 words (not including the title). Learn the best ways to write a short story for submission.
  • Only one story permitted per person; you can enter again if you entered our previous competitions
  • Stories must be in English
  • All stories should be written in Times New Roman, in 12pt, and double spaced. Stories must be submitted in Microsoft Word
  • Please include your name (or preferred pseudonym), age, story title, and word count in the body of your submission email
  • Stories are judged blind, so your name should not appear anywhere on your document

How to Submit

Please submit your short stories (and any queries) to [email protected]

Your email should include your name, age, story title, and word count. Please put ‘2023 Halloween Competition’ in the subject line.

Prizes

  • First Place – £20
  • Second Place – £10
  • Third Place – £10
  • The top 15 to 20 stories will be published in our Halloween anthology in October 2023.

Deadline

Closing Date is August 31st 2023, 11:59 PM.
